Output 58534893fa48bfc7152af0043cf4492137abb214728d24bc7edc7b3aba4f4597:0

value
3354140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cea1cdf1e1a89a0230b11680731766f31fd33ce OP_EQUAL
address
3Mq73Bq8AyazmqujBpc2ExZ8MxrLEhAQh4
transaction
58534893fa48bfc7152af0043cf4492137abb214728d24bc7edc7b3aba4f4597